How private or public is data entered into an ORCID record?

You register for your own ORCID iD, and you always have complete control over your ORCID record, including what information is connected to your iD; what is publicly available, private, or shared with trusted third parties; which third parties you share information with; and whether/how often you wish to receive updates from ORCID.

However, your ORCID iD is visible to everyone. It is displayed on your ORCID record below your name. You can choose the visibility setting for all other information on your ORCID record.

ORCID is not an identity verification system. Private information is not collected or stored by ORCID about you, nor is information that would be typically used to validate your identity. For more information regarding ORCID’s privacy practices, see the ORCID privacy policy.
